(was 20 ILCS 5/34.2) Sec. 1005-150. Transfer from Department of Labor, Bureau of Employment Security. The Department of Employment Security shall assume all rights, powers, duties, and responsibilities of the Department of Labor, Bureau of Employment Security as the successor to that Bureau. The Bureau of Employment Security in the Department of Labor is hereby abolished. Personnel, books, records, papers, documents, property, real and personal, unexpended appropriations, and pending business in any way pertaining to the former Department of Labor, Bureau of Employment Security are transferred to the Department of Employment Security, but any rights of employees or the State under the Personnel Code or any other contract or plan shall be unaffected by this transfer.
